Bead BreakoutReady to get creative and learn how to wire wrap stones without any pesky holes? Join us for a hands-on class where you'll discover the art of turning stones into beautiful jewelry! We’ll show you all the tools and techniques you need to start crafting right at your own kitchen table. With a variety of stunning stones to choose from, plus your pick of silver plate, antique copper, or gold-tone wire, you’ll have everything you need to make your very own masterpiece!
This class is appropriate for ages 16+.
This class will take place indoors at Bead Breakout, located at 2314 Monroe Ave, Rochester, NY 14618.

Lisa Mahoney is a sales associate and jewelry instructor for Bead Breakout. She is also the owner and designer for Cripple Creek Jewelry. Lisa received a degree in studio art with a concentration in metal work and jewelry from SUNY Brockport under the direction of Thomas Markeson.
Bead Breakout is a leading bead store in Upstate New York offering a full selection of beads, beading supplies, tools, and unique, handcrafted jewelry.
